We hear the same questions over and over, not only from novice researchers, but experienced researchers as well:Where can I locate research funding opportunities? How do I develop a competitive proposal? Where do I find the ECU data I need to complete my proposal cover sheet and budget? You'll find the answers here, courtesy of the Office of Research (OOR).

OOR is dedicated to creating and disseminating knowledge through research. Our office contributes directly to the university's research mission by providing comprehensive support to Arts and Sciences faculty and staff in their efforts to secure grant funding and, after award, the administration of externally sponsored research at the college level.

If you've never applied for research funding as an ECU investigator, you've come to the right place. We have developed a list of resources that will guide you through the basic steps including locating funding opportunities, developing a proposal, internal submission and approvals processes, and other related information.
